Job Description
Aventura is one of Ann Arbor's premier dining destinations, renowned for its modern tapas, world-renowned Valencian paella, and an atmosphere that embodies overflowing hospitality in the heart of Downtown Ann Arbor. As a part of The Pulpo Group, Aventura brings the lively, authentic spirit of Spain's tapas bars to the local culinary scene. This innovative restaurant combines bold flavors with handcrafted cocktails, thoughtfully curated wines, and outstanding service to create memorable dining experiences that captivate both locals and visitors alike. With a commitment to excellence and a passion for hospitality, Aventura is a vibrant and dynamic establishment where culinary tradition meets contemporary dining trends.
The Bar Manager role at Aventura is an exceptional leadership opportunity for a hospitality professional who is passionate about beverage innovation and team development. This role goes beyond traditional management, providing a chance to shape and lead one of Ann Arbor's most respected beverage programs. As a visible leader on the restaurant floor, you will work closely with the General Manager and executive team to elevate every aspect of the guest experience, mentor talented bartenders, and drive the evolution of Aventura's cocktail, wine, beer, and non-alcoholic beverage offerings.
In this capacity, you will manage inventory and ordering, maintain strong vendor relationships, and ensure the highest standards of beverage quality and responsible service. The position demands creativity in crafting seasonal cocktails and beverage features while balancing the operational necessities of cost control, consistency, and efficiency. This role is ideal for someone who thrives in a fast-paced, high-volume environment and who takes pride in leadership marked by humility, professionalism, and accountability. Joining Aventura means becoming part of a passionate team dedicated to delivering exceptional hospitality and innovative culinary experiences, with competitive pay, comprehensive benefits, and ample opportunities for professional growth within The Pulpo Group.

Job Requirements
- 2+ years of leadership experience within a high-volume restaurant or hospitality environment
- Beverage program leadership experience strongly preferred
- Strong knowledge of cocktails, wine, beer, spirits, and responsible alcohol service
- Experience managing beverage inventory, ordering, cost controls, and vendor relationships
- Strong leadership, coaching, communication, and organizational skills
- Comfortable using restaurant POS systems, scheduling software, inventory platforms, and basic reporting tools
- Availability to work evenings, weekends, holidays, and peak business periods

Job Duties
- Leading management floor shifts and delivering exceptional hospitality throughout every service
- Hiring, coaching, and developing a high-performing bar team
- Creating and implementing seasonal cocktails and beverage features
- Managing liquor, beer, wine, and non-alcoholic beverage inventory and ordering
- Monitoring beverage cost, inventory variance, and operational performance
- Building strong vendor relationships and sourcing new products
- Ensuring recipe consistency, beverage quality, and responsible alcohol service
- Partnering with the leadership team to continuously improve the guest experience and restaurant operations
